Compare specifications (specs)
AMD Radeon Pro WX 4100 | ATI All-In-Wonder X1800 XL | |
---|---|---|
Essentials |
||
Architecture | GCN 4.0 | R500 |
Code name | Baffin | R520 |
Launch date | 10 November 2016 | 27 October 2005 |
Launch price (MSRP) | $399 | $429 |
Place in performance rating | 589 | 588 |
Price now | $259.99 | |
Type | Workstation | Desktop |
Value for money (0-100) | 19.63 | |
Technical info |
||
Boost clock speed | 1201 MHz | |
Core clock speed | 1125 MHz | 500 MHz |
Floating-point performance | 2,460 gflops | |
Manufacturing process technology | 14 nm | 90 nm |
Pipelines | 1024 | |
Texture fill rate | 76.86 GTexel / s | 8 GTexel / s |
Thermal Design Power (TDP) | 50 Watt | 75 Watt |
Transistor count | 3,000 million | 321 million |
Video outputs and ports |
||
Display Connectors | 4x mini-DisplayPort | 1x DVI |
Compatibility, dimensions and requirements |
||
Interface | PCIe 3.0 x8 | PCIe 1.0 x16 |
Supplementary power connectors | None | 1x 6-pin |
API support |
||
DirectX | 12.0 (12_0) | 9.0c |
OpenGL | 4.5 | 2.0 |
Memory |
||
Maximum RAM amount | 4 GB | 256 MB |
Memory bandwidth | 96 GB / s | 32.0 GB / s |
Memory bus width | 128 Bit | 256 Bit |
Memory clock speed | 6000 MHz | 1000 MHz |
Memory type | GDDR5 | GDDR3 |
